A professor of physics offers a stunning new theory of complex systems, from earthquakes to stock markets. This book, written by the discoverer of self-organized criticality, describes for general readers a concept that has become increasingly important in science. Many seemingly disparate aspects of the world, from the formation of the landscape to the process of evolution, all share a set of simple, easily described properties--which may be explained as manifestations of a single principle.
